Originating from Italy, this vibrant sauce is traditionally made with fresh basil, garlic, pine nuts, Parmesan cheese, and olive oil. However, there are numerous variations that allow you to experiment with different flavors and ingredients.
- Fresh herbs: Traditionally, pesto sauce is made with basil leaves, but other herbs like cilantro, parsley, or even arugula can be used as well.
- Nuts: Pine nuts are commonly used in traditional pesto recipes, but walnuts, almonds, or cashews can be substituted for a unique twist.
- Cheese: Parmesan or pecorino cheese provides a rich and savory flavor to the sauce.
- Garlic: Fresh garlic cloves add a pungent kick to the pesto.
- Olive oil: High-quality extra virgin olive oil helps bind the ingredients together and provides a smooth texture.
Preparation:
- Start by washing and drying the fresh herbs thoroughly.
- In a food processor or blender, combine the herbs, nuts, garlic, and cheese.
- Blend until the ingredients are finely chopped.
- Gradually pour in the olive oil while continuing to blend until you achieve a smooth consistency.
- Season with salt and pepper according to your taste.
Popular types and variations
Traditional basil pesto: The classic version features fresh basil leaves, pine nuts, Parmesan cheese, garlic, and olive oil. Its bright green color and aromatic flavor make it an all-time favorite.
Spinach pesto: For a healthier twist, replace the basil with spinach leaves. This variation offers a milder flavor and adds a vibrant green color to your dishes.
Sun-dried tomato pesto: Combine sun-dried tomatoes with basil, garlic, pine nuts, Parmesan cheese, and olive oil for a rich and tangy pesto. This variation adds a burst of intense flavor to pasta or sandwiches.
Walnut pesto: Swap pine nuts with walnuts for a distinct nutty taste. This variation pairs well with roasted vegetables or grilled meats.
Vegan pesto: To cater to a vegan diet, omit the cheese and use nutritional yeast instead. This version is still packed with flavor from the herbs, nuts, and garlic.
Cilantro pesto: For those who enjoy a vibrant and fresh taste, cilantro pesto is a great option. It combines cilantro leaves, garlic, almonds or cashews, lime juice, and olive oil for a zesty twist.
Arugula pesto: Add some peppery kick to your pesto by using arugula leaves in place of basil. This variation works well with pasta or as a spread on sandwiches.
Red pepper pesto: Roasted red bell peppers blended with garlic, almonds or walnuts, Parmesan cheese (optional), and olive oil create a smoky and slightly sweet pesto that can elevate any dish.
Kale pesto: Boost your nutrient intake by incorporating kale into your pesto recipe. Blend kale leaves with basil or other herbs of choice along with nuts like pine nuts or almonds for added texture.
Broccoli pesto: Turn this versatile vegetable into an unexpected twist on traditional pesto by blending steamed broccoli florets with garlic, Parmesan cheese, and lemon juice/zest.